#5596b3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5596b3 is composed of 33.3% red, 58.8%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 16.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 198.5 degrees, a saturation of 38.2% and a lightness of 51.8%. #5596b3 color hex could be obtained by blending #aaffff with #002d67.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5596b3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030506 is the darkest color, while #f8f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5596b3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7b888d is the less saturated color, while #09b3ff is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5596b3 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#868686 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#7c898f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8c92b1 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8b91ba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#579da9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#7893b1 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#7793b7 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#569bac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
